bool IServicioSeccion.UpdateSeccion(SeccionBE objSeccionBE) { SecundariaEntities Secundaria = new SecundariaEntities(); try { SECCION objSeccionActualizar = (from objSeccion in Secundaria.SECCION where objSeccion.id_seccion == objSeccionBE.Id_seccion select objSeccion).FirstOrDefault(); objSeccionActualizar.id_seccion = objSeccionBE.Id_seccion; objSeccionActualizar.cod_seccion = Convert.ToString(objSeccionBE.Cod_seccion); Secundaria.SaveChanges(); return(true); } catch (EntityException ex) { return(false); throw new Exception(ex.Message); } }
bool IServicioSeccion.DeleteSeccion(int id_seccion) { SecundariaEntities Secundaria = new SecundariaEntities(); try { SECCION objEliminar = (from objSeccion in Secundaria.SECCION where objSeccion.id_seccion == id_seccion select objSeccion).FirstOrDefault(); Secundaria.SECCION.Remove(objEliminar); Secundaria.SaveChanges(); return(true); } catch (EntityException ex) { return(false); throw new Exception(ex.Message); } }
bool IServicioSeccion.InsertSeccion(SeccionBE objSeccionBE) { SecundariaEntities Secundaria = new SecundariaEntities(); try { SECCION objSeccionInsertar = new SECCION(); objSeccionInsertar.id_seccion = objSeccionBE.Id_seccion; objSeccionInsertar.cod_seccion = Convert.ToString(objSeccionBE.Cod_seccion); Secundaria.SECCION.Add(objSeccionInsertar); Secundaria.SaveChanges(); return(true); } catch (EntityException ex) { return(false); throw new Exception(ex.Message); } }
SeccionBE IServicioSeccion.GetSeccion(int id_seccion) { SecundariaEntities Secundaria = new SecundariaEntities(); try { SECCION objSeccionConsultar = (from objSeccion in Secundaria.SECCION where objSeccion.id_seccion == id_seccion select objSeccion).FirstOrDefault(); SeccionBE objSeccionBE = new SeccionBE(); objSeccionBE.Id_seccion = objSeccionConsultar.id_seccion; objSeccionBE.Cod_seccion = Convert.ToChar(objSeccionConsultar.cod_seccion); return(objSeccionBE); } catch (EntityException ex) { throw new Exception(ex.Message); } }